Abstract

The application discloses an interconnection gateway for connecting a satellite communication baseband system and a 5G core network, wherein the interconnection gateway is respectively in communication connection with the 5G core network, a network control center and a network management system; the network control center is in communication connection with the network management system; the network control center is in communication connection with the satellite terminal through a satellite link; the interconnection gateway is configured to forward data between the satellite terminal and the 5G core network. The embodiment of the application can realize interconnection between the satellite network and the 5G core network, not only improves the coverage range of the 5G network, but also can provide continuous and uninterrupted network connection for mobile carrier users, provides more comprehensive and high-quality service for the users, and improves the user experience.

Background
Satellite communication has the characteristics of independence from regions, high communication quality, high system reliability and long communication distance, is not limited by any complicated geographic conditions between two communication points, and has great market demands in special application scenes such as offshore and remote mountain areas. However, satellite communication is different from the transmission medium of the traditional communication mode, and global users all use the same environment, so that the disadvantages of large transmission delay, unstable satellite link environment and limited frequency band resources are caused.
5G (5 th Generation Mobile Communication Technology, fifth generation mobile communication technology) mobile networks like earlier 2G (2-Generation Wireless Telephone Technology, second generation mobile communication technology), 3G (The 3rd Generation Telecommunication, third generation mobile communication technology) and 4G (The 4Generation Mobile Communication Technology) mobile networks, 5G networks are digital cellular networks in which The service area covered by a provider is divided into many small geographical areas called cells. Analog signals representing sound and images are digitized in a cell phone, converted by an analog-to-digital converter and transmitted as a bit stream. All 5G wireless devices in the cell communicate over radio waves with a local antenna array and low power automatic transceivers (transmitters and receivers) in the cell. Compared with the previous generation of mobile communication, the system performance of 5G is greatly improved, the peak rate can reach 10Gbps-20Gbps, and the method has the advantages of high rate, low time delay, capacity of meeting high-capacity communication and the like.
Satellite communication can realize wide area and even global coverage by using high, medium and low orbit satellites, and can provide indiscriminate communication services for global users. Meanwhile, the ground fifth-generation mobile communication has huge user groups, flexible and efficient application service modes and the like. After the satellite is fused with the 5G, the network can be extended to a place where the ground network cannot reach, the satellite can provide continuous and uninterrupted network connection for mobile carrier users such as Internet of things equipment, airplanes, ships, trains, automobiles and the like, and after the satellite is fused with the 5G, the service capacity of the 5G system in the aspect can be greatly enhanced. Meanwhile, the superior broadcasting/multicasting capability of the satellite can improve the efficient data distribution service for the network edge and the user terminal. The satellite communication system and the 5G are mutually integrated to make up for the advantages and the disadvantages to jointly form a global sea, land, air and sky integrated comprehensive communication network which is seamlessly covered, thereby meeting the ubiquitous multiple service demands of users and being an important direction of communication development. The satellite and 5G fusion fully plays the respective advantages, and provides more comprehensive and high-quality service for users.

Detailed Description
Referring to fig. 1, a schematic structural diagram of an interconnection gateway for connecting a satellite communication baseband system and a 5G core network is shown in the embodiment of the present application, and as shown in fig. 1, the interconnection gateway 110 may be respectively connected to the 5G core network 140, the network control center 120 and the network management system 130 in a communication manner;
the network control center 120 is in communication connection with the network management system 130;
the network control center 120 is in communication connection with the satellite terminal 150 through a satellite link;
the interworking gateway 110 may be configured to forward data between the satellite terminal 150 and the 5G core network 140.
The following describes the technical solution of the embodiment of the present application in detail with reference to fig. 2 to 5.
As shown in fig. 2, the present application proposes an interconnection gateway for connecting a satellite communication baseband system with a 5G core network, wherein one side of the interconnection gateway is connected with the 5G core network, and the other side of the interconnection gateway is respectively connected with a Network Control Center (NCC) and a Network Management System (NMS). The interconnection gateway is used as a gateway between the satellite network and the 5G core network, and the non-access stratum (NAS) message sent by the satellite terminal is forwarded transparently, and the 5G core network forwards the downlink non-access stratum (NAS) message through the interconnection gateway.
As shown in fig. 3, a schematic diagram of the operational interface of the interconnect gateway is given. The interconnection gateway externally realizes 5 interfaces, namely N2, N3, A1, A2 and A3 interfaces.
The N2 interface is a control plane interface of the interconnection gateway, the N2 interface transmission layer of the interconnection gateway establishes connection with access and mobility management (AMF) by using stream transmission control protocol (SCTP), and the application layer protocol uses NG application protocol (NGAP).
The N3 interface is a user interface between the interconnection gateway and the UPF, and uses a General Packet Radio Service (GPRS) tunnel protocol (GTP) to establish a General Packet Radio Service (GPRS) tunnel protocol user interface (GTP-U) tunnel for transmitting user interface data and processing the service.
The A1 interface is a control plane interface between an interconnection gateway and satellite terminal non-access stratum (NAS) software, and uses User Datagram Protocol (UDP). The A1 interface is a logic interface, and specifically, the A3 interface and the satellite link respectively realize the bearing from the interconnection gateway to the Network Control Center (NCC) and from the Network Control Center (NCC) to the satellite terminal.
The A2 interface is a control surface interface between an interconnection gateway and a satellite Network Management System (NMS), is divided into an initialization configuration interface and a real-time configuration interface, and has the function of mapping service quality (QoS) parameters such as maximum speed limit, minimum guarantee and the like between a network side and a satellite side.
Wherein the initialization configuration interface uses a File Transfer Protocol (FTP) protocol to download a configuration file from a Network Management System (NMS) and initialize the interconnection gateway through the configuration file.
The real-time configuration interface uses a Transmission Control Protocol (TCP) long connection, a Network Management System (NMS) as a server, and an interconnection gateway as a client. The Network Management System (NMS) and the interconnect gateway in the real-time configuration interface both use satellite terminal Media Access Control (MAC) addresses as terminal indexes. To maintain a Transmission Control Protocol (TCP) connection, heartbeats are periodically bi-directionally transferred in a real-time configuration interface, the heartbeats being used for connection keep-alive.
The A3 interface is a user interface between an interconnection gateway and a Network Control Center (NCC) and works in a layer 2 mode. The interconnection gateway realizes the Border Gateway Protocol (BGP) proxy function, recognizes the Border Gateway Protocol (BGP) message sent by the Network Control Center (NCC) in the A3 interface, and replies. The interconnection gateway realizes the Address Resolution Protocol (ARP) proxy function of the satellite terminal gateway, recognizes the Address Resolution Protocol (ARP) request aiming at the satellite terminal gateway in the A3 interface, and replies. The interconnection gateway realizes the control plane backhaul service distribution function, and the backhaul service which aims at the destination IP is the backhaul service of a Network Management System (NMS) is delivered to the interconnection gateway.
As shown in fig. 4, a schematic diagram of an interworking gateway control plane protocol stack is given. Wherein, the non-access stratum session management (NAS-SM) is responsible for creating, updating and deleting Packet Data Unit (PDU) session, the non-access stratum mobility management (NAS-MM) is responsible for mobility management of the satellite terminal, the N11 interface is responsible for forwarding Packet Data Unit (PDU) session management request between mobility management (AMF) and Session Management Function (SMF), the transmission layer of the interconnection gateway establishes connection with the access and mobility management (AMF) through the N2 interface by using stream transmission control protocol (SCTP), wherein, the application layer uses NG application protocol (NGAP) and uses NG application protocol (NGAP) message as unit for transmission. The satellite terminal and the interconnection gateway communicate by using an A1 application protocol (A1 AP), and an A3 interface is actually used for delivery.
As shown in fig. 5, a schematic diagram of an internet gateway user plane protocol stack is given, which specifically includes the following steps:
after authentication, registration and Packet Data Unit (PDU) session establishment are completed by the satellite terminal, a General Packet Radio Service (GPRS) tunnel protocol user plane (GTP-U) tunnel is established by the user plane of the interconnection gateway, tunnel Endpoint Identification (TEID), IP address and User Datagram Protocol (UDP) port number information belonging to a certain satellite terminal are recorded and managed, user data and service are transmitted between the satellite terminal and a User Plane Function (UPF) by using the General Packet Radio Service (GPRS) tunnel protocol user plane (GTP-U) tunnel, different service quality (QoS) flows can be provided according to different services, IP information is hidden, and safety is higher.
